        <![CDATA[Arquivo: Deconstruction and Material Reuse for a Circular Architecture]]>

        <![CDATA[<p>The construction industry today faces an unavoidable paradox: the urgent need for sustainable solutions for the future of cities collides with the exhaustion of the term "sustainability" itself, often reduced to a hollow commercial label. In this scenario, <a href="https://www.archdaily.com/tag/arquivo-reuso"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Arquivo</a> – one of the winners of <a href="https://www.archdaily.com/tag/archdaily-next-practices">ArchDaily's 2025 Next Practices Award</a> – emerges as a facilitator and mediator between different stakeholders in the construction field through <a href="https://www.archdaily.com/974056/deconstruct-do-not-demolish-the-practice-of-reuse-of-materials-in-architecture">disassembly – or rather, de-construction – and the reuse of building elements</a>. Etymologically, if "construction" derives from the Latin <em>construere</em> (to heap up, assemble), the prefix "de-" imposes a conceptual inversion: it is not about destroying, but about disassembling with intelligence to understand the logic of the parts.</p>]]>

        <![CDATA[Designing the Reuse Economy: How Architects Can Build Supply Chains, Not Just Buildings]]>

        <![CDATA[<p>Across Europe and beyond, architects are confronting a turning point. As rising emissions targets collide with shrinking material supplies and <a href="https://circular-cities-and-regions.ec.europa.eu/news/ccri-pilot-flanders-visits-rotor-learn-about-construction-material-reuse?utm_medium=website&amp;utm_source=archdaily.com" target="_blank">the growing urgency of climate commitments</a>, the built environment is being forced into a deeper reckoning with how it consumes, circulates, and discards resources. What was once <a href="https://www.archdaily.com/1034866/from-overlooked-waste-to-circular-opportunity-plastics-in-construction?ad_campaign=normal-tag" target="_blank" rel="noopener">considered waste is now revealing itself as a dormant architectural archive</a>, an urban ecosystem of materials waiting to be reclaimed, revalued, or reimagined. Within this shift, architects are beginning to play a radically different role. Not only as designers of buildings, but also as orchestrators of the flows that sustain them.</p>]]>
